Head unit & Bluetooth connection

Just brought my first Landrover discovery 3 HSE and I am most impressed (was a shogun/pajero owner Censored)....I have a few questions for the “old sweats” and yes I have used the search function Very Happy . Ok here goes I have the logic 7 system and my iPhone 7 won’t play ball with the head unit, it finds it under Bluetooth and connects using code 0000 but that’s it.....doesn’t show on the head unit as being connected and when I press the green phone tab on the steering wheel the head unit was showing “phone mode” but was stuck like that and unresponsive until I switched the ignition off and back on, so if anyone can throw some light on this I’d be very grateful.

Second question is......if I fit a after market touchscreen (apple CarPlay) will my top screen still work, not really bothered about the sat nav but would like to keep the 4x4 info screen, read quite a few threads on headunits but none seem to address this, don’t really want to go down the route of FM transmitters as I want to try keep everything simple ish.

You may need to have the blue tooth unit updated to a newer version of upgrade the unit to a D4 modual the site sponsors on here do them look under disco3 and you can search them and regarding the head unit you need to keep the head unit connected as it controls the touch screen the bluetooth and anything else on the most circuit people have done it by hiding it away some ware not sure where though Thumbs Up

You can’t update the Bluetooth unit if it pairs with 0000

There pretty useless .. it’s a landrover aftermarket kit

You could rip the whole Bluetooth wiring loom out and retrofit the factory Bluetooth kit ..but it would need enabling once fitted
